无法从工作台连接到运行 MySql 的加密 RDS 实例

无法从工作台连接到运行 MySql 的加密 RDS 实例

我们最近将运行 MySQL 的生产 RDS 实例更改为加密实例。我不确定是加密导致了问题还是其他原因,但现在我们无法通过工作台远程连接到实例。来自托管在同一个帐户下的 EC2 服务器上的 Php 应用程序的连接工作正常。MySql 中启用了“REQUIRE SSL”。使用 mysql 命令通过 EC2 控制台连接工作正常。安全组设置正确,允许来自我们 IP 的流量。同一个 AWS 帐户有一个未加密的开发 RDS 实例,并且与该实例的连接正常。有什么想法可能是什么问题吗?

在此处输入图片描述

在此处输入图片描述

在此处输入图片描述

答案1

首先,什么是“加密的”。您是指使用加密磁盘的 RDS 吗?还是指需要 SSL 连接?它以前在同一个网络中能正常工作吗?自上次正常工作以来,您到底做了哪些更改?

需要检查以下几件事:

  • 您在创建实例时是否勾选了“允许公共访问”复选框?
  • 您的安全组和路由规则是否设置正确?NACL?

这不是完整的答案,但对于评论来说太长了。如果您可以编辑您的问题以包含更多详细信息,我们可能会提供帮助。如果您认为其中任何一个相关,RDS 配置、路由和安全组的屏幕截图可能会有所帮助。

我有一个关于设置 RDS 的基本教程这里

相关内容